FOR CUBA, U.S. PRESIDENTIAL ELECTIONS HAVE MAJOR CONSEQUENCES ON ECONOMY

TRUMP, IF ELECTED, MAY IMPOSE MORE SANCTIONS AS HE DID IN HIS FIRST TERM
W. T. Whitney Jr. and Emile Schepers - 2024-10-24 12:30
NEW YORK: At the end of October, the United Nations General Assembly, for the 32nd consecutive year, will be voting on a resolution submitted by Cuba claiming “the necessity to put an end to the economic, commercial, and financial blockade imposed by the United States of America against Cuba.” As they do every year, the delegates will most likely approve the resolution overwhelmingly.

POLITICAL INSTABILITY AND FLOODS INCREASE BANGLADESH’S ECONOMIC WOES

READYMADE GARMENT INDUSTRY IS WORST AFFECTED LEADING TO FALL IN EXPORTS
Arun Kumar Shrivastav - 2024-10-22 11:54
Months of unrest and violence leading to change of the government in Bangladesh is still taking a toll on its economy and its geopolitical neutrality. Recent floods in August and October have further pushed the country to the wall, making food prices rise by 20% in recent months.

IRRESPECTIVE OF EARLIER DIFFERENCES, ARAB NATIONS ARE CLOSING ON IN SUPPORT OF IRAN

US ALLIES IN WEST ASIA ARE LOBBYING WITH PRESIDENT BIDEN TO STOP ISRAEL’S WIDENING OF WAR
Asad Mirza - 2024-10-21 11:44
As the threat of a direct conflict between Israel and Iran grows, several Gulf countries are reportedly working actively to prevent potential Israeli attacks on Iran’s oil facilities. According to reports, Saudi Arabia, the UAE, and Qatar, are lobbying Washington to stop Israel from attacking Iran’s oil sites. They have also reportedly refused to allow Israel to fly over their airspace for any attack on Iran.

FRENCH GOVT’S 2025 BUDGET PROPOSALS LEAD TO BIG PROTESTS FROM ALL GROUPS

LEFT AND TRADE UNIONS WARN OF PROLONGED STRUGGLE AGAINST AUSTERITY
Tirthankar Mitra - 2024-10-21 11:38
French economy is between a rock and a hard place over its 2025 budget proposal aiming to implement 60 billion euros in spending cuts and tax hikes. It has sparked widespread debate across the political spectrum.
